Summary: msys env.exe stops short with environment print

Initial Comment:
Note that I am using env.exe as my sample case for this issue. 

I'm seeing very bizzare behavior from many of the MSYS utilities. It feels like some \
libraries are either not right or are being usurped or ??? In any event, I'll use \
env.exe as the test case since my guess is if this problem can be resolved for env it \
will point to the resolution for other bad behaviors.

I am using a Windows 7 64-bit machine. There are no spaces in the directories that \
contain the MinGW and MSYS files. The problem only happens when I run env.exe from \
the CMD.EXE prompt, not from the BASH prompt. Here's an example of what happens:

Comment By: Earnie Boyd (earnie)
Date: 2012-05-09 10:39

Message:
[QUOTE]Should the MSYS utilities be paying attention to a CYGWIN env
variable?[/QUOTE]

Probably not, but ...

When I forked Cygwin into MSYS I had tried to take each possibility and
assign a suitable value that would just work based on my knowledge of how
most people were using it.  This problem has always existed and when
encountered we have always given the same answer, remove the environment
variable.  

----------------------------------------------------------------------

Comment By: Paul Fischer (xmnboy)
Date: 2012-05-09 10:02

Message:
> So this isn't MSYS related but a user environment issue. Do you have a
> CYGWIN enviroment variable created in Windows land? If so remove it to
see
> if it improves MSYS.

There was a CYGWIN environment variable (CYGWIN=tty) hanging around and
removing it seems to have fixed things! 

THANK YOU VERY MUCH!!

Should the MSYS utilities be paying attention to a CYGWIN env variable? The
variable, on its own, does nothing, an application (and its libraries) has
to look for the variable and take actions based on what it finds.

Comment By: Earnie Boyd (earnie)
Date: 2012-05-09 06:20

Message:
[QUOTE]When it was working it was working on a 64-bit system.[/QUOTE]

[QUOTE]This all started when I tried working with an older Cygwin based SSH
(I was testing some things that needed an alternate SSH) -- but I can't
find anything like a system DLL that might have been replaced by that
install, so it doesn't make sense.[/QUOTE]

So this isn't MSYS related but a user environment issue.  Do you have a
CYGWIN enviroment variable created in Windows land?  If so remove it to see
if it improves MSYS.

Comment By: Earnie Boyd (earnie)
Date: 2012-05-08 13:08

Message:
I doubt that this will be resolved until we are able to provide a 64 bit
version of MSYS.  I gather that some of the environment space is in 64 bit
address space while some are in 32 bit address space.  I have seen similar
issues with current versions of Cygwin as related via the cygwin mail list.
